#B280BF Hex Color Code

#B280BF

The Hexadecimal Color #B280BF is a contrast shade of Medium Purple. #B280BF RGB value is rgb(178, 128, 191). RGB Color Model of #B280BF consists of 69% red, 50% green and 74% blue. HSL color Mode of #B280BF has 288°(degrees) Hue, 33% Saturation and 63% Lightness. #B280BF color has an wavelength of 438.66667n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#B280BF is #CC99CC.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#B280BF is #A8B. The Closest Color to #B280BF is #9370DB. Official Name of #B280BF Hex Code is Amethyst Smoke.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#B280BF is 7 Cyan 33 Magenta 0 Yellow 25 Black and #B280BF CMY is 7, 33, 0.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#B280BF is hsl(288,33,63,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(288, 33, 75).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#B280BF is 35.48, 28.67, 52.94.
Hex8 Value of #B280BF is #B280BFFF. Decimal Value of #B280BF is 11698367 and Octal Value of #B280BF is 54500277. Binary Value of #B280BF is 10110010, 10000000, 10111111 and Android of #B280BF is 4289888447 / 0xffb280bf.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#B280BF is 0.303, 0.245, 0.245 and YIQ Color Space of #B280BF is 150.132, 9.5531, 30.1806.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#B280BF is 29.72, 24.03, 52.56.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#B280BF is 60.49, 30.32, -25.39.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#B280BF is 60.49, 23.17, -43.31.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#B280BF is 60.49, 39.55, 320.06. Hunter Lab variable of #B280BF is 53.54, 24.58, -21.14.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#B280BF

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
